LAWTON, Okla. – The #7 St. Edward's men's basketball team continues to cruise through the LSC, posting an 88-76 win at Cameron University Saturday night. The win improves SEU to 14-1 on the season and 8-1 in the LSC.
Remaining true to form the Hilltoppers opened the game on a 19-6 run through the first eight minutes. Cameron refused to be intimidated and were able to pull within eight points twice in the first half and SEU led by just nine at the break, 43-34.
It was the Hilltopper defense that was dominant in the second half as they held CU to no points in the first three minutes, allowing SEU to eventually lead by 21, 59-38, with 14:38 remaining. St. Edward's was never threatened the remainder of the way, closing out their eighth consecutive win.
ASHTON SPEARS led the way with 18 points, going 5-11 from the floor and 4-7 from three-point range.
AUGUST HAAS posted his first double-double of the season with 17 points and 10 assists.
DORIAN LOPEZ became the 28
th player to reach 1,000 career points at St. Edward's, scoring 16 points and added a team-high 11 rebounds to post his third double-double of the season.
LUCAS DORIA came off the bench to chip in 13 points while
COREY SHERVILL added 12 and
LUKE PLUYMEN 10.
